Buddhism As A Religion: Its Historical Development And Its Present Conditions is a book written by Heinrich Hackmann and published in 1910. The book provides a comprehensive overview of the historical development of Buddhism as a religion, from its origins in India to its spread throughout Asia and beyond. The author explores the key beliefs and practices of Buddhism, including the Four Noble Truths, the Eightfold Path, and the concept of karma. Hackmann also examines the different branches and schools of Buddhism, including Theravada, Mahayana, and Vajrayana, and their respective practices and beliefs. Additionally, the book explores the impact of Buddhism on various cultures and societies, including the role of Buddhism in politics and social movements. The author also provides insight into the challenges and opportunities facing Buddhism in the modern era, including the impact of globalization and modernization.
